Elizabeth Thomas has served as Faculty Adviser to the Murray State Chapter of the Public Relations Student Society of America (PRSSA) since 2010. A Senior Instructor in the Department of Journalism and Mass Communications at Murray State, she brings more than 15 years of teaching experience in public relations, advertising, media literacy, social media and digital communication strategy. With a dynamic career spanning over three decades in marketing, media and public relations, she has held leadership roles in both agency and corporate environments—including Creative Director, Marketing Director, and Vice President of Editorial Services. She also serves as Star Trek Historian for the Smithsonian Institute, and has authored numerous book chapters and journal articles detailing the legacy of Gene Roddenberry and Star Trek. A passionate mentor and media strategist, she combines real-world insight with academic rigor to empower the next generation of PR professionals.
